J U D G M E N T

The learned counsel appearing for the respondent submitted that, the sole respondent died long back, even then, the appellant did not take any steps to implead the legal heirs of the sole respondent.

2.

This Court periodically adjourned the appeal at the request of the learned counsel for the appellant to take steps to bring the legal heirs of the deceased sole respondent. Even then, the appellant failed to take steps to implead the legal heirs of the deceased sole respondent. Hence, the Second Appeal is dismissed as abated as against the appellant for not taking any steps to implead the legal heirs of the sole respondent. No costs.
